MEMORY CARD SHOWING FULL BUT WHEN CAMERA CONNECTED TO DOWNLOAD TO LAPTOP OR DESKTOP ITS SHOWING FREE SPACE AND USED SPACE BUT NOT SHOWING ANY PICTURES AND VIDEOS,

CARD IS FULL WHILE TRYING TO TAKE PICTURES & VIDEOS. BUT WHEN CONNECTED TO LAPTOP OR DESKTOP DOWNLOADING PICS & VIDEOS ARE FOR ITS SHOWING FREE SPACE AND USED SPACE BUT NOT SHOWING ANY PICTURES AND VIDEOS.

Save the pictures and videos on the card. Try reformatting the card in the computer, and then again using the camera. The first reformat will ensure the card is empty, and then the camera reformat will ensure that it is recognized by the camera. If the camera reformat will not work, try a new card.

Olympus fe 20

Look inside the DCIM folder. You should see another folder, then the pictures inside that inner folder.
Better yet, don't connect your camera to your computer. The best way to download pictures from your camera to your computer involves removing the memory card from the camera and plugging it into a card reader (either built-in to the computer or connected via USB or FireWire). This is likely to be faster than connecting the camera to the computer, and won't run down your camera's batteries.
Once the card is plugged in, it will appear to your computer as a removable drive. You can use the operating system's drag&drop facility to copy pictures from the card to the computer's hard drive, the same way you copy any other files. Or you can use any photo cataloging program such as Picasa ( http://picasa.google.com ).

I have a Kodak EasyShare Z981 camera. It says my internal memory is full. What do I do?

You have to transfer the pictures and videos in the internal memory to your computer.For this you have to download and install Kodak software on your computer.

( Make sure the computer is connected to the Internet. When you connect the camera to the computer, the KODAK Software Downloader automatically runs. Follow the prompts to download and install KODAK Software.)

Please follow the steps below to connect your camera to your computer;
1. Turn off the camera.
2. Use the KODAK Camera USB Cable, U-8 to connect camera to computer. (Use only the cable included with this camera!)
3. Turn on the camera.
After the software is installed, follow the prompts to transfer pictures and videos to your computer.

* If the downloader does not run, find and launch it:
• WINDOWS OS: in My Computer
• MAC OS: on your Desktop

Note: You can use the Memory card to save the pictures and videos taken on your camera.In this case you can also use a card reader to transfer your pictures/videos.This prevents the user from connecting the camera every time to transfer data.Eject the memory card and insert it into the card reader.

I put my memory card into laptop, message says my card is full, and yet i delete my pics from camera., do i have to delete from memory card also, if so how do i do that.

Did you delete the pictures from the internal camera memory and not the SD card? An easy way to solve this problem would be to insert the card into your computer and open up "My Computer". In here you should see your memory card mounted as a usable drive. Open up the SD card, select everything in it by pressing "Control" + "A" and then hitting delete. This will clean everything off of the card. If you want to save the files from the card first, simply make a folder somewhere on your PC and drag all of the files from the SD card into that folder after pressing "Control" + "A". If you are still getting an error stating your card is full after removing them this way you may need to re-format the card or it may be malfunctioning.

I have 1Gb card in my a470 power shot. It was having around 600 snaps. Yesterday i clicked abt 40 snaps but later only latest 8 r visible. Computer memory shows 956 mb out of 1024mb. i am not knowing what...

I may not be totally understanding the question but from the numbers you supplied I'd have to say the memory card was full and could not save any more mb to the card. It might be at the point where it's not showing a "FULL" message on the screen but full enough that it can't take anymore pictures. Another thing is there is always space used by the memory card (operating system) that requires space so out of a 1gig memory card you only get about 950mb of storage space. If you are missing pictures it is possible that they are in the camera internal memory.
